Five Top Seeds Advance to Quarterfinals
Oct. 8, 2004 – Fullerton, Calif.

Complete Tournament Brackets (After Day 1)

Five of the tournament's top eight singles seeds advanced to the quarterfinals after day one of the 2004 Cal State Fullerton Fall Intercollegiate Tennis Tournament which began on Friday morning at the Titan Tennis Courts on campus.

Among the group that advanced is Fullerton junior Ruya Inalpulat, who earned a first-round bye as the No. 8 seed and defeated UC Santa Barbara's Leslie Damion, 7-6 (5), 6-3, in the second round.

Nicole Arias was also a first-round winner for the Titans, downing UCLA's Amber Ray in straight sets, 6-0, 6-4. However Arias fell in the second round to UC Irvine's Jessica Broodfoot, 3-6, 6-1, 6-1.

Sophomore Mai-Ly Tran came out a winner in her first round contest, defeating Southern Utah's Veronica Cortes, 6-1, 6-2, but fell to Cal State Northridge's Olga Yepremian, 6-4, 6-3.

Senior Carla Rocha also advanced to the quarterfinals after a first round bye and a 6-0, 6-1, victory over UC Irvine's Natalie Jacobs.

In doubles play, the duo of Arias and Tran is into the quarters after defeating pairings from UCI and Cal State Northridge. Doubles play is scheduled to continue at 2 p.m. on Saturday.
